G96是数控编程中的一个指令,用于启动主轴恒线速控制模式。在G96模式下,机床会根据工件的直径自动调整主轴转速,以保持切削速度恒定。这对于需要保持稳定切削速度的加工过程尤为重要,如车削加工。
G96指令的基本用法
语法: G96 SMG96
S: 指定切削速度,单位通常为米/分钟(m/min)或英尺/分钟(ft/min)。
M: 主轴方向控制,如M03(顺时针旋转)或M04(逆时针旋转)。
示例
```plaintext
G96 S200 M03 ; 启动恒线速控制,切削速度200 m/min,主轴顺时针旋转3
```
应用场景
外圆车削: 在车削外圆时,工件直径不断变化,使用G96可以确保切削速度恒定,提高加工精度。
内孔车削: 在车削内孔时,切削速度的控制同样关键,G96指令能够自动调整转速,适应内孔直径的变化。
螺纹车削: 在螺纹加工中,恒定的切削速度有助于获得高质量的螺纹表面。
注意事项
在使用G96指令之前,通常需要先使用G50指令限制最高转速,以避免在加工过程中出现“飞车”现象。
G96指令一般不能用在快进(G00)程序段内。
在使用G96指令时,需要根据具体的加工要求和机床的设定进行调整,因为不同的机床和加工操作可能需要不同的切削和进给速度设置。
通过合理使用G96指令,可以实现恒定切削速度,从而提高加工效率和加工质量,同时延长刀具的使用寿命。